The Warehouse Wellington Zoofari welcomes Maraeroa School and Pukeatua School
133 students from Maraeroa School in Porirua and 42 from Pukeatua School in Lower Hutt will visit Wellington Zoo on Tuesday 2 September as part of the Warehouse Wellington Zoofari programme.
The Warehouse Zoofari is a partnership between Wellington Zoo and The Warehouse that helps local low-decile schools experience conservation-based learning programmes at the Zoo.
The Warehouse’s Wellington region stores raised over $25,000 in December to assist with the costs of learning sessions at Wellington Zoo. Schools from around the Wellington region were invited to apply, and 16 schools will visit the Zoo as part of the 2014 programme.
